How old do you have to be to rent a car in Westgate?
The minimum age to rent a car in Westgate is 21. A surcharge for young drivers generally applies, so check before booking and factor in any additional costs. There may also be restrictions on the types of vehicles that can be rented by young drivers. For example, some providers will only rent out small to medium-sized cars to less-experienced motorists. Rules vary between companies, so look over the fine print.
What do you need to rent a car in Westgate?
You’ll need to present your driver’s license and a credit card when you get to the home counter. Prior to the pickup date, check with your selected home company whether other documentation is needed. For example, you may also need to provide proof of insurance.

Can I drive in Westgate with my current driver's license?
If you don’t have a driver’s license from the United States, you may be required to get an International Driving Permit (IDP) in your country of residence before renting a car. If you find that an IDP is part of the requirements to drive in the U.S, be aware that you’ll also have to show your current valid driver’s license and your passport or other form of ID. Lastly, the credit card that was used to rent the vehicle must match the name on your license and passport in order to confirm your home. Other things you should know about renting a car in the U.S. Are:

  • Age restrictions: You need to be 25 or older in many states to rent a car, although in some places the minimum age is 21. We recommend checking state and local regulations, as well as with the company you’re renting from before you book to understand additional terms and conditions.
  • Driving limitations: Don’t forget to read the fine print before you get behind the wheel so you can avoid unnecessary fees. When renting a car in the U.S, it’s usually prohibited to cross country borders into Canada or Mexico, drive onto ferries or traverse off-road areas with your home.
